Capture Your Puzzling Triumphs: Take a Picture! You've spent hours, days, or even weeks meticulously piecing together a jigsaw puzzle. Don't let that accomplishment fade away! The simplest and most cost-effective solution for commemorating your completed puzzles is to take a picture.
Lasting Memories: A photograph serves as a tangible record of your hard work. Viewing the picture later will tend to bring back memories of the time you spent puzzling, the music you listened to, the conversations you had, or other events happening around that time.
Proof of Completion: Ever had someone doubt your puzzling prowess? A simple photo allows you to prove them wrong! For added authenticity, include some of the surrounding background in the shot to indicate the specific location where you completed it.
Space-Saving Solution: This method is especially useful for puzzlers who live in places with limited space and cannot store many completed puzzles or frame and hang them. Instead of taking up precious physical space, your accomplishments live digitally.
Cost-Effective: Compared to framing puzzles, which can be expensive, taking a photo is an incredibly cost-effective way to preserve memories.
Create an Album: Organize your puzzle photos by creating a scrapbook or a digital album. Many websites and apps are specifically designed to help you create photo albums, making it easy to keep track of your completed puzzles.
Share Your Success: Don't keep your masterpieces to yourself! Print images to display, or post them to your social media accounts to share your achievements with friends, family, and the wider puzzling community.
